当前位置: 首页 > 系统资讯 > 微软

微软解释Win32应用程序如何在Windows 10X上运行

时间:2020-02-13     来源:win10官网     游览量:

  微软解释Win32应用程序如何在Windows 10X上运行

  微软的Windows 10X操作系统主要针对UWP和Web应用程序,但是Microsoft理解Win32对于许多用户至关重要。因此,当操作系统发布时,据说它将在容器中运行Win32应用程序。感谢Twitter用户The Walking Cat(通过ZDNet)分享的泄露的视频,我们可以提前了解到容器化应用如何工作的解释。

  对于Win32应用程序,Microsoft将使用类似于Windows Linux子系统的容器,并且每个Win32应用程序都将在同一容器上运行,并且该容器几乎支持所有Win32应用程序。由于应用是容器化的,因此它们无法更改系统文件或注册表,因此某些应用可能与此有关。但是,最具体地说,这意味着例如无法通过可执行文件手动安装驱动程序。

  但是,Win32应用程序仍将相对易于在Windows 10X上使用,因为某些内容已与主机OS共享。文件夹和路径的结构与您期望的相同,并且用户文件在主机和容器之间共享,但私有应用程序数据不是。常见的硬件(例如键盘,鼠标,图形,音频等)具有通往主机的“快速路径”,因此它们可以正常工作。用户可以自行决定启用对隐私敏感的硬件,例如网络摄像头和麦克风,但这在容器级别有效,因此,如果允许访问Win32应用程序,则每个Win32应用程序都可以访问该硬件。

  微软还谈到了系统托盘,它不再是Windows 10X的一部分。这意味着您不会看到某些您曾经习惯看到的图标,但是Microsoft 表示尚未删除系统任务栏图标的API,因此尝试使用该API的应用程序不会崩溃或出现问题-您根本不会看到这些图标。

  当然,还有已经存在的MSIX和Native容器。与Win32容器相比,它们提供了更强大的安装和卸载体验,并且具有更高的信任级别。自然容器自然也提供了这三个容器中的最佳性能。MSIX容器应用程序也可以在常规Win32容器中运行。

返回网站首页
60

上一篇:微软表示大多数Windows10搜索问题的服务器端修复程序已经到位


下一篇:微软发布Windows 10X模拟器并更新了Surface Duo模拟器

系统资询栏目
最新系统下载